Riggleman v. Cooper

Personal Property / Fraud Terminated 08/28/2012 District Court, N.D. West Virginia

Riggleman v. Cooper is a federal personal property / fraud lawsuit filed on 08/15/2011 in the District Court, N.D. West Virginia. The case was terminated on 08/28/2012.
